Newell Creek
Newell Creek is a stream in McKean, Pennsylvania. Newell Creek is situated nearby to the hamlet Larabee, as well as near Coryville.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Coryville
Hamlet
Coryville is an unincorporated village in McKean County, Pennsylvania, United States. It is along Pennsylvania Route 446 between the boroughs of Smethport and Eldred, on the border of Keating and Eldred townships. Coryville is situated 1½ miles southwest of Newell Creek.
Turtlepoint
Hamlet
Turtlepoint is an unincorporated community in Annin Township, McKean County, Pennsylvania, United States. The community is located along Pennsylvania Route 155, approximately 5.2 miles northwest of Port Allegany. Turtlepoint is situated 2½ miles southeast of Newell Creek.
Farmers Valley
Hamlet

Farmers Valley is an unincorporated community in Keating Township, McKean County, Pennsylvania, United States, situated between Coryville and Smethport. Farmers Valley is situated 4½ miles southwest of Newell Creek.
